Nara city worker uses medical excuses to work only 8 days over 6 years
From Asahi.com (23.10.2006) :
The man, who is supposed to work in the Nara city government's garbage collection section, used a number of medical excuses to take paid sick leave as well as leaves of absence over the five-year, nine-month period.
Officials in the city government's personnel section said the man last showed up for work on Dec. 23, 2005. In February, April, May and August this year, the man submitted medical records from his doctors that showed a different illness each time to take his paid sick leave.
